Turkish scrap prices continue rising on fresh deals
Imported scrap prices continued to rise in Turkey on fresh EU-origin scrap bookings. While there remains a lack of US-origin scrap cargoes, Turkish mills are seen concluding bookings with European suppliers.
A few EU-origin scrap bookings have been concluded this week at $421-422/tonne cfr Turkey for HMS 80:20. The same grade from the same origin was sold at below $400/t cfr only a few days ago.
